Tuscan Pasta with Tomato Basil Cream

Indulge in the rich, comforting flavors of Tuscan Pasta with Tomato Basil Cream, a hearty and satisfying dish that brings the taste of Italy to your table in just 30 minutes! This recipe combines tender fettuccine or penne with a velvety tomato cream sauce infused with fresh basil, Parmesan cheese, and a touch of garlic. Image of Tuscan Pasta with Tomato Basil Cream
Prep Time:10 mins
Cook Time:20 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 4

Ingredients

  • 12 oz Pasta (fettuccine or penne)
  • 2 tbsp Olive oil
  • 3 units Garlic cloves, minced
  • 15 oz Crushed tomatoes (canned)
  • 1 cup Heavy cream
  • 1 cup Fresh basil leaves, chopped
  • 1 cup Parmesan cheese, grated
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 0.5 tsp Ground black pepper
  • 0.25 tsp Red pepper flakes (optional)
  • 4 quarts Water for boiling pasta
  • 2 tbsp Salt for pasta water

Directions

Step 1

Bring a large pot (4 quarts) of water to a boil. Add 2 tablespoons of salt to the water and cook the pasta according to the package instructions until al dente. Reserve 1/2 cup of pasta water before draining, then set the cooked pasta aside.

Step 2

In a large skillet, heat 2 tablespoons of ol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ced garlic and sauté for 1-2 minutes until fragrant, being careful not to burn it.

Step 3

Add the crushed tomatoes to the skillet and stir to combine. Simmer the tomatoes for 5-7 minutes, allowing the flavors to concentrate.

Step 4

Lower the heat and stir in the heavy cream. Allow the sauce to simmer for 2-3 minutes, then stir in the chopped fresh basil, grated Parmesan cheese,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es (if using). Cook for another 2 minutes, stirring frequently, until the sauce thickens slightly.

Step 5

Add the cooked pasta to the skillet and toss to coat it evenly in the sauce. If the sauce is too thick, loosen it with a splash of the reserved pasta water, one tablespoon at a time, until your desired consistency is reached.

Step 6

Taste and adjust seasoning with additional salt or pepper, if needed.

Step 7

Serve the pasta hot, garnished with extra Parmesan cheese and chopped basil, if desired.
